  3. Maureen O'Sullivan. Actress: The Thin Man. Of Irish, English, and Scottish descent, Maureen Paula O'Sullivan was born on May 17, 1911 in Boyle, County Roscommon, Ireland. Her father was Charles Joseph O'Sullivan, an officer in the Connaught Rangers, and his wife, the former Mary Fraser (or Frazer).   7. O'Sullivan was born in Boyle, County Roscommon, Ireland in 1911. She is the daughter of Mary Lovatt (nee Fraser) and Charles Joseph O'Sullivan, an officer in the Connaught Rangers who served in World War I. [1] Aside from Irish, she had some English and Scottish ancestry. [2]
